10 hours ago, DannyP said:

Oh I could see the car, sometimes it's only 10ft away. I'll find out when I next take the MT10 out.

Your problem sounds like one I was suffering recently. In my case I discovered that the antenna wire inside the transmitter (where it connects to the pcb) had come loose. I refitted it and added a blob of hot glue to keep it in place.
 

Oddly, though, despite using the same transmitter for all my cars, it effected one car much more than any of the others.
